- add MAX_NET_EDICTS and MAX_NET_EDICTS_MASK defines, which are 512 and 511 respectively - change baselines to access the array directly, rather than through the entity's "data" field - cleanup SV_ReliableSVC_Emit - add entity remapping. the entity number used internally in the server no longer matches the number sent to the client, and it releases the mapping after 10 seconds of inuse, so there's no "512 entity limit" anymore. Still the MAX_EDICTS limit though, which is currently 768, but it can probably be defined to something much higher without any trouble.
